Analysis
In 2024, enrolment in pre-primary education, both sexes (number), per capita in Ecuador stood at 0.032 units per person.
The figure is down 5.3% on the previous year and down 24.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, enrolment in pre-primary education, both sexes (number), per capita in Ecuador peaked at 0.0424 units per person in 2014 and was at its lowest, 0.0022 units per person, in 1971.
That places Ecuador 59th out of 203 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Enrolment in pre-primary education, both sexes (number)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Enrolment in pre-primary education, both sexes (number)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Enrolment in pre-primary education, both sexes UNESCO Institute for Statistics
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
